在数字化时代,Web前端开发已经成为IT行业的热门职业之一。对于初学者来说,从零开始学习Web前端可能会感到有些迷茫。本文将为你详细解析学习Web前端的路线、必备工具以及实战技巧,帮助你轻松入门并逐步成长为一名合格的前端开发者。
学习路线
1. 基础知识储备
- HTML:学习HTML的基础语法,了解网页的基本结构。
- CSS:掌握CSS样式表,学习如何美化网页,包括布局、颜色、字体等。
- JavaScript:学习JavaScript的基本语法,理解其运行机制,掌握常用API。
2. 前端框架与库
- Bootstrap:学习响应式布局,提高网页的兼容性和美观度。
- Vue.js:掌握Vue.js框架,实现数据绑定、组件化开发等功能。
- React:学习React框架,了解虚拟DOM的概念,实现高效的组件开发。
3. 版本控制与协作开发
- Git:学习Git的基本操作,掌握版本控制的方法。
- GitHub:了解GitHub平台,学习如何进行团队协作和代码管理。
4. 进阶技能
- 性能优化:学习前端性能优化技巧,提高网页加载速度。
- 前端安全:了解前端安全知识,防止XSS、CSRF等攻击。
- 跨平台开发:学习跨平台开发框架,如Flutter、React Native等。
必备工具
1. 编辑器
- Visual Studio Code:一款功能强大的代码编辑器,支持多种编程语言。
- Sublime Text:轻量级代码编辑器,适合快速开发。
2. 浏览器
- Google Chrome:功能强大的浏览器,支持丰富的插件。
- Firefox:开源浏览器,注重隐私保护。
3. 预处理器
- Sass:CSS预处理器,提高CSS编写效率。
- Less:CSS预处理器,简洁易用。
4. 命令行工具
- Node.js:JavaScript运行环境,支持npm包管理。
- Webpack:模块打包工具,提高前端项目构建效率。
实战技巧
1. 学以致用
理论学习固然重要,但实战才是检验学习成果的关键。尝试自己动手编写一些小项目,如个人博客、待办事项列表等。
2. 持续学习
前端技术更新迅速,要时刻关注行业动态,学习新技术、新框架。
3. 沟通协作
前端开发是一个团队协作的过程,学会与他人沟通,共同解决问题。
4. 代码规范
编写规范、可读的代码,提高团队协作效率。
5. 性能优化
关注网页性能,提高用户体验。
通过以上学习路线、工具和实战技巧,相信你已经对Web前端开发有了更深入的了解。只要持之以恒,不断努力,你一定能够成为一名优秀的前端开发者。祝你在前端开发的道路上越走越远!
